Cilgerran is a village steeped in history. The village runs along the south bank of the Teifi River and is home to Cilgerran Castle which was built in the 1100's. The Welsh Wildlife Centre is found just on the outskirts of the village with is cafe and walks around the Teifi Marshes. The village has a primary school, village shop, public houses, garage and an outdoor pursuits centre. The nearby market town of Cardigan is found 3.8 miles away and offers further amenities such as a Castle, a primary and secondary school, a college, major super markets and superstores, banks, several public houses, swimming pool, leisure centre, restaurants and coffee shops and many local shops. Easy access from the town to many sandy beaches including, Poppit Sands, Mwnt and many more and gives access to the beautiful Ceredigion Coastal Path.
